A Ninja Pays Half My Rent (2003) Storyline

When your roommate dies from an allergic reaction to fruit and the rent is due and you don't have the cash to cover it, there's no time to mess around picking a new roommate. So it goes that our hero in this short comes to share his home with a ninja.

Full Cast & Crew

  • Timm Sharp as Barry
  • Anthony Liebetrau as Grapefruit Roomate
  • Shin Koyamada as Black Ninja
  • Steven K. Tsuchida as Red Ninja
  • Mark Castro as Cop #1
  • Aaron Ginsburg as Cop #2
